Warning Signs You Need Structural Repair After Water Damage

Ignoring these war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even safety hazards. Our team is here to help you identify the signs and take action before it’s too late.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ors can show hidden moisture and potential mold growth. Don’t ignore the smell – it’s a sign that you need professional help.

Water Stains and Discoloration

Visible water stains or discoloration on walls, ceilings, or floors can show water damage. Don’t wait – call us today to assess the damage.

Cracks in Walls or Ceilings

Cracks in walls or ceilings can be a sign of structural damage. Our team will assess the damage and provide a customized repair plan.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age or structural issues. Don’t ignore the problem – call us today to schedule an assessment.

Unusual Sounds or Creaks

Unusual sounds or creaks in your home’s structure can show hidden damage. Our team will assess the damage and provide a customized repair plan.

Structural Repair After Water Damage v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water damage on a single wall Yes No DIY repair can be quick and easy for small water damage.
Structural damage to a load-bearing beam No Yes Structural damage needs professional expertise to ensure safety and prevent further damage.
Water damage to multiple rooms or floors No Yes Complex water damage needs a customized repair plan and specialized equipment.
Hidden moisture or mold growth No Yes Hidden moisture or mold growth needs professional detection and remediation to prevent health risks.
Water damage to electrical or HVAC systems No Yes Water damage to electrical or HVAC systems needs professional expertise to ensure safety and prevent further damage.

Structural Repair After Water Damage Cost In Neosho, MO

The cost of Structural Repair After Water Damage can vary based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Neosho, MO. Our team will provide a customized estimate based on your specific needs and bud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Removal and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of materials affected
Repair or Replacement of Damaged Materials $1,000 – $5,000 Type of materials affected, complexity of repair
Structural Repair or Reinforcement $2,000 – $10,000 Severity of structural damage, complexity of repair
Mold Remediation and Prevention $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of mold growth
Final Inspection and Touch-ups $100 – $500 Complexity of repair, number of touch-ups required
